Barely a week has passed since American Truck Simulator crossed the Texas border, but SCS Software is already setting course for a new destination, and the developer has now confirmed Oklahoma as the truck sim’s next DLC expansion.

Oklahoma will be the 12th explorable state in American Truck Simulator, joining California, Nevada, Arizona, New Mexico, Oregon, Washington, Utah, Idaho, Colorado, Wyoming, Montana, and Texas, and its announcement is not all that unexpected given that SCS continues March. from left to right across the US, and Oklahoma sits so clearly above the recently launched Texas.

“Although Oklahoma tends to have an unfortunate reputation for being a pretty barren place”, write SCS in your ad, “Sometimes it’s much better to avoid judging a book by its cover. The state is home to marvelous national parks, various natural wonders, and historical sites steeped in mystery and legend. And if you’re looking for something more practical, the local road network and strong economy will keep all truckers properly occupied.”.

That’s pretty much all SCS has to say about Oklahoma for now, but those eager to get a glimpse of the Sooner State before its eventual arrival in American Truck Simulator can find a selection of screenshots and a trailer on Steam. Its release date is simply listed as “coming soon”.
